Nick Nairn and Dougie Vipond gave fans a taster of their new series of hit food show The Great Food Guys by sharing some behind the scenes pictures.
The two presenters, who both live in Bridge of Allan, had been hoping to get back to the show following months of lockdown.The food loving show, which attracted 1.4 million viewers in its first series, is on a mission to highlight the great range of food which is produced in Scotland.It emphasises the fantastic variety of ingredients here on our doorstep.Nick and Dougie are onto their third series and teamed up with impressionist Rory Bremner for one of the shows,.Telly chef Nick told fans he was having an 'early nite' in order to be ready for the first show.
